Output caa5ef31f0b14e5daff8b59c4c85d7cdfe2c56610ee9a54a1740cd2e704d880a:3

value
1384615
script pubkey
OP_0 OP_PUSHBYTES_20 384afdd6f24c6f1190c3820873ef7e142b7c69b8
address
bc1q8p90m4hjf3h3ryxrsgy88mm7zs4hc6dcjnf4jk
transaction
caa5ef31f0b14e5daff8b59c4c85d7cdfe2c56610ee9a54a1740cd2e704d880a
spent
true